2GFH
Crystal structure of a n-acetylneuraminic acid phosphatase (nanp) from mus musculus at 1.90 A resolution
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| ALS BEAMLINE 5.0.3 |
Synchrotron site | ALS |
Beamline | 5.0.3 |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2004-08-24 |
Detector | ADSC QUANTUM 4 |
Spacegroup name | P 61 2 2 |
Unit cell lengths | 71.259, 71.259, 195.632 |
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
Resolution | 44.820 - 1.900 |
R-factor | 0.21 |
Rwork | 0.208 |
R-free | 0.25900 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 1x42A |
RMSD bond length | 0.016 |
RMSD bond angle | 1.513 |
Data reduction software | DENZO |
Data scaling software | SCALEPACK |
Phasing software | MOLREP |
Refinement software | REFMAC (5.2.0005) |
Data quality characteristics
Overall | Inner shell | Outer shell | |
Low resolution limit [Å] | 50.000 | 50.000 | 1.930 |
High resolution limit [Å] | 1.900 | 5.160 | 1.900 |
Rmerge | 0.059 | 0.045 | 0.470 |
Number of reflections | 24076 | 1367 | 1120 |
<I/σ(I)> | 15.6 | 3.34 | |
Completeness [%] | 99.2 | 96.7 | 93.8 |
Redundancy | 8.9 | 9 | 5.3 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P, NANODROP | 9 | 277 | 1.8M (NH4)H2PO3, 0.1M TRIS, pH 9.0, VAPOR DIFFUSION, SITTING DROP, NANODROP, temperature 277K |
